Vue中v-model的原理

Vue 是当今非常流行的前端javascript框架之一,它的数据驱动视图的设计理念在开发中非常实用。为了简化视图数据的绑定,Vue提供了v-model指令,通过它可以将表单元素的值和Vue实例中的数据进行双向绑定。虽然v-model指令使用非常简单,但其实现原理仍然值得深入探究。本文将详细介绍vue中v model实现原理。

v-model 实现原理:

Vue中v-model指令的实现原理其实就是通过一些组合绑定事件和属性的方法实现的。 

1.绑定输入事件
2.绑定prop
3.绑定更新事件

v-model的应用场景

在实际开发中,v-model非常实用,可以大大简化我们的代码量。它适用于所有前端库和框架,在vue中v-model的使用也是非常广泛的。使用v-model绑定表单数据时,我们可以在Vue实例中直接获取表单数据,而无需通过DOM API。同时v-model还支持多种数据类型的输入框和默认值,例如checkbox输入框和radio输入框,非常灵活。当然,需要注意的是v-model只适用于表单元素,并不适用于普通HTML元素。

原创作者:吴小糖

创作时间: 2024.2.21 

相关推荐

  1. Vuev-model原理

    2024-02-22 07:44:01       46 阅读
  2. v-model 原理

    2024-02-22 07:44:01       54 阅读
  3. vue3-v-model原理

    2024-02-22 07:44:01       72 阅读
  4. vue2和vue3v-model

    2024-02-22 07:44:01       44 阅读
  5. v-model实现原理

    2024-02-22 07:44:01       35 阅读
  6. vue双向数据绑定v-model理解

    2024-02-22 07:44:01       36 阅读

最近更新

  1. docker php8.1+nginx base 镜像 dockerfile 配置

    2024-02-22 07:44:01       94 阅读
  2. Could not load dynamic library ‘cudart64_100.dll‘

    2024-02-22 07:44:01       100 阅读
  3. 在Django里面运行非项目文件

    2024-02-22 07:44:01       82 阅读
  4. Python语言-面向对象

    2024-02-22 07:44:01       91 阅读

热门阅读

  1. docker入门介绍

    2024-02-22 07:44:01       60 阅读
  2. Backend - Docker 离线卸载

    2024-02-22 07:44:01       50 阅读
  3. Vue3利用父子组件实现字典

    2024-02-22 07:44:01       55 阅读
  4. linux系统离线安装docker服务教程

    2024-02-22 07:44:01       56 阅读
  5. 深度学习基础之《TensorFlow框架(5)—会话》

    2024-02-22 07:44:01       56 阅读
  6. select滑动分页请求数据

    2024-02-22 07:44:01       51 阅读
  7. springboot 控制层 aop 日志

    2024-02-22 07:44:01       49 阅读
  8. 深度学习????????

    2024-02-22 07:44:01       53 阅读
  9. BeautifulSoup的使用与入门

    2024-02-22 07:44:01       50 阅读
  10. 计算机科学背后的故事和挑战

    2024-02-22 07:44:01       57 阅读
  11. 设计模式-策略模式

    2024-02-22 07:44:01       50 阅读
  12. 高级统计方法 第1次作业

    2024-02-22 07:44:01       52 阅读